Data Collection

Collecting data during device trials is essential; however, the type of data collected depends on the needs and skills of the student. When creating a trial implementation plan, the team should have clearly identified goals and the data collected should be a direct reflection of these goals.

The data collection method is also important and individualized based on trial goals. The team should adopt a method that is consistent and able to be easily used by all team members. It will be important to take data across various environments, activities and times of the day.

The team should identify a clear time frame for collecting data. Research suggests a 30-day trial; however, some trials may be shortened or extended based on how the student responds. Regular team meetings, during which data is reviewed, will assist the team in identifying these timelines and next steps.
